Natural Products Expo West Natural Products Expo West, along with the east coast show in the fall, is a semi-annual tradeshow and educational forum for the natural products industry. Natural products manufacturers display new products and dealers merchandise at the show, including natural foods, vitamins, bodycare and environmentally- friendly products. The educational program includes seminars, field tours and retailers roundtables.
